Bio
Current work in her group is aimed at understanding and controlling structure and periodicity in complex nanostructured composite materials, and in exploiting that periodicity for a range of structural, optical, and electronic materials applications. Projects in Prof. Tolbert’s group range from examination of nanoscale phase transitions in surfactant templated inorganic solids to the designed assembly of electro-active composite materials. Professor Tolbert’s honors include a National Science Foundation Early CAREER Development Award, the Office of Naval Research Young Investigator Award, a Beckman Young Investigator Award, and an Alfred P. Sloan Foundation Fellowship.
